Abstract
This review summarises issues that have arisen since the appearance of "Rumsfeld Hadrons". We show that signals ; Y(4260) and in the \ssbar, \cc and \bb share features that point to the possible role of exchange forces between flavoured mesons generating effects that can mimic hybrid mesons. The flavour dependence of these phenomena may help to resolve this question.
